Structural dynamics determine voltage and pH gating in human voltage-gated proton channel
2021-08-26
Abstract excerpt
Voltage-gated ion channels are key players of electrical signaling in cells. As a unique subfamily, voltage-gated proton (Hv) channels are standalone voltage sensors without separate ion conductive pores. They are gated by both voltage and transmembrane proton gradient (i.e ΔpH), serving as acid extruders in most cells.
